AMD and Intel continue to rise despite the Relative Strength Index (RSI) indicating overbought conditions for several weeks



AMD increased by 18% before trading hours after surpassing Q1 expectations, while Intel reached all-time highs. The RSI still indicates overbought conditions as the rally continues.

- AMD rose 18% before opening after exceeding Q1 expectations, Intel increased by 13%.
- Both stocks have daily RSI above 70 for most of April.
- Profit strength and AI demand continue to outpace sell signals
